A Flagship, Fifth Model Car Will Join Bentley Portfolio Of Luxury Cars On May 10th

A flagship, fifth model car is set to join Bentley portfolio of luxury cars on Tuesday May 10th, 2022 at 12:30 BST.
The automaker says the new model will sit at the pinnacle of its range and deliver a breadth of capabilities.
When it arrives, it will join the Bentayga SUV, Continental GT Coupe and Convertible and Flying Spur sedan.
The new model will likely be offered with a plug-in hybrid powertrain like the current Bentayga Hybrid and Flying Spur Hybrid.
Bentley aims to make every vehicle in its current lineup a plug-in hybrid or EV by 2026.
Bentley Motors is set to announce a fifth model on Tuesday 10th May at 12:30 BST. In a short statement, the British luxury car marque said the new model “will sit in sumptuous comfort at the pinnacle of its range and deliver a breadth of capabilities beyond anything previously offered.”
“Our designers, engineers and craftspeople have gone to new lengths to combine luxury, technology and performance in a way that only Bentley can deliver.”
When the new model arrives in ten days time on May 10, it will be the automaker’s fifth model line, alongside the Bentayga SUV, Continental GT Coupe and Convertible and Flying Spur Sedan.
Bentley is still mute on the powertrain and car type, but the new model will likely be offered with a plug-in hybrid powertrain like the current Bentayga Hybrid and Flying Spur Hybrid.
Bentley, which had earlier announced plans to launch five EVs in five years, aims to make every vehicle in its current lineup a plug-in hybrid or EV by 2026.
The automaker in January announced a $3.3 billion investment to upgrade its factory at Crewe, England for Electric Vehicles (EV) production.
